About Ko-Chung Yen
Ko-Chung Yen is a scholar working on Biomaterials, Polymers and Plastics and Orthopedics and Sports Medicine, having authored 10 papers that have together received 406 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Nanoparticle-Based Drug Delivery (2 papers), Dendrimers and Hyperbranched Polymers (2 papers) and RNA Interference and Gene Delivery (2 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Biomaterials (211 citations), Pharmaceutical Science (51 citations) and Molecular Medicine (21 citations). Ko-Chung Yen has collaborated with scholars based in Taiwan, United Kingdom and Japan. Frequent co-authors include Feng‐Huei Lin, Kai‐Chiang Yang, Ching‐Li Tseng, Wen‐Yu Su, Ching‐Yun Chen, Cherng‐Jyh Ke, Jui‐Sheng Sun, Wei‐Ting Kuo, Wen‐Chun Lin and Ching‐Wen Lou. Their work appears in journals such as PLoS ONE, Biomaterials and Theranostics.
